| Sumario: | The article report the consequences of Coronavirus disease Covid-19 on the tuberculosis (TB). It discusses the reasons of diagnoses shows decreasing trends and how Covid caused a problems for anti-TB efforts, especially in developing countries with less robust health systems. It mentions the applications designed to screen and track those infected with covid for those with TB. |
